  • Licenced: the Aberpergwm coal mine extension
    Coal mines | News | News - Aberpergwm mine

    Licenced: the Aberpergwm coal mine extension

    ByDaniel 03/02/202203/04/2026

    On 25th January 2022, whilst the Welsh and UK Governments continued to argue over which could stop it, The Coal Authority approved the full licence for an underground coal mine extension to Energybuild Ltd. The company can now mine a further 40 MILLION TONNES of coal until 2039…

  • 52 people tragically killed in mining explosion in Kuzbass region of Russia
    Coal mines | News

    52 people tragically killed in mining explosion in Kuzbass region of Russia

    ByCAN 26/11/202117/11/2022

    We are deeply saddened to hear that yesterday (25th November 2021) a suspected methane explosion killed 52 people, including 6 rescuers, at the Listvyazhnaya coal mine. The underground mine lies close to the town of Gramoteino, in the heavily mined Kuzbass coal field.
